22.
Four equal-value resistors are in series with a 12 V battery and 13.63 mA are measured. The value of each resistor is
22
220
880
88
Answer: Option
Explanation:

Total Resistance, r = 12 / 13.63

= 0.880 in ohms

Total Resistance, r= 880

Each resistance value = r/4

= 880/4

Each resistance value = 220 ohms.
